30+ Corda Interjú kérdések és válaszok

Felkészülés Corda interjúra? Itt elhozzuk a szakértői útmutatót, amely a felkészüléséhez a legfrissebb blokklánc-építész interjúkkal foglalkozik!

Óriási igény mutatkozott a blokklánccal kapcsolatos munkák iránt. Ez közvetetten azt jelenti, hogy a blockchain technológiák, például a Corda is keresettek lesznek. A cikk azoknak a blokklánc-tanulóknak szól, akik megpróbálják felkészülni az interjúra. Rengeteg interjúkérdésen fogunk átmenni a Cordán.

Hamarosan: Kezdő útmutató Corda fejlesztő tanfolyamhoz

Contents

Miért Corda? Igényének megértése

Gyakran előfordul, hogy a vállalkozások nyílt forráskódú megoldásokat alkalmaznak üzleti tevékenységükhöz. Ez lehetővé teszi számukra a megoldás igényeik szerinti felhasználását.

Jelenleg a Corda blockchain ökoszisztéma erős, számos fejlesztő dolgozik azon, hogy stabilabbá és szabványosabbá tegye az ipar szereplői között. A Corda platformon a fejlesztők létrehozhatnak CorDapp-okat. A blockchain platform a magánélet-orientált megközelítéséről, valamint a tranzakciókkal és a nyilvántartások vezetésével kapcsolatos költségek csökkentéséről is ismert. A végeredmény az üzleti tevékenység korszerűsítése.

Hogyan készüljünk fel a Blockchain interjúra?

Az interjúra való felkészülés soha nem könnyű! De ez nem tántoríthat el. Meg kell győződnie arról, hogy erős a tantárgy alapjai, és van-e alkalmassága és készségei a haladó témák megismeréséhez. A blockchain interjúval kapcsolatos kérdések áttekintése szintén előnyt jelent az interjú során.

Ebben a cikkben áttekintettünk minden fontos dolgot, amelyre szükséged lesz egy blockchain alapú interjú előkészítéséhez, például a Corda interjúhoz. Az egyetlen dolog, amellyel meg kell győződnie, az a tanulás módosítása a megcélzott vállalat alapján.

Szerepek és követelményeik

Sok olyan szerepre lehet jelentkezni, amikor Corda-interjúra indul. A legtöbb vállalat nem kifejezetten egy Corda fejlesztőt keres, hanem valakit, aki jó képességekkel rendelkezik, ha a blokkláncról van szó.

Például szakembert vagy blokklánc-építészt keresnek. Mindkettőnek más a szerepe a menedzsmentben, és a sikerhez egy kicsit más készség szükséges.

Jelentkezzen most: Tanúsított Enterprise Blockchain Architect (CEBA) tanfolyam

30+ Corda Interjú kérdések és válaszok


Kezdjük az R3 Corda interjú kérdéseivel.

Alapvető Corda interjúkérdések

1. Mi az a Corda?

Válasz: A Corda egy népszerű blokklánc projekt, amely a vállalkozásokat célozza. Nyílt forráskódú, ahol a vállalkozások kifejleszthetnek, kiépíthetnek és fenntarthatnak egy interoperábilis blokklánc-hálózatot, ahol kezelhetik a szigorú adatvédelmet. Corda ragyog, ha intelligens szerződéses technológiájáról van szó. Közvetlen értéket jelent a vállalkozás számára, mivel a vállalkozások közvetlen tranzakciókat hajthatnak végre. Sőt, a vállalatok alig várják a Corda felhasználási eseteit, mivel ma már inkább iparorientáltak.

2. Melyek Corda alapvető céljai?

Válasz: Corda különbözik, és Corda fő céljaival meg lehet érteni. Hosszú élettartamra és üzletre vannak építve. Több mint 300 Corda-ökoszisztéma résztvevővel gyorsan növekszik az üzleti ökoszisztémában.

3. Corda nyílt forráskódú?

Válasz: Igen, a Corda egy blockchain nyílt forráskódú projekt. Ez azt jelenti, hogy a vállalkozások használhatják és saját igényeik szerint testre szabhatják.

4. Engedélyezett Corda?

Válasz: A piacon lévő más népszerű platformokkal ellentétben a Corda egy teljesen engedélyezett blokklánc, és a hálózat minden felhasználója ismert. Ezért ez a platform alkalmasabb vállalati felhasználási esetekre.

5. Meséljen röviden az R3 történetéről.

Válasz: Az R3 kifejlesztette a Cordát, és 2016 áprilisában adta ki első verzióját. Abban az időben 200 ipari és technológiai partnere volt. Eredeti kiadása során nem volt nyílt forráskódú. 2016 novemberében nyílt forráskódúvá vált.

A következő nagy mérföldkő a Corda 2 2017. novemberi megjelenése. A jelenleg elérhető legfrissebb verzió 2014. februárjában a Corda 4. Jelenleg 1800+ elkötelezettséggel rendelkezik.

6. Meséljen a Corda ütemtervről

Válasz: Corda meg akarja ragadni a közösségi visszajelzéseket, és azon dolgozik, hogy javítsa a nyílt forráskódú projektet. Jelenleg kiadták a Corda 4-et, és kommunikálnak a tagokkal, hogy a fontos frissítéseket az élő verzióba hozzák.

7. Mi a CorDapps?

Válasz: A CorDapps a Corda Distribution Applications néven ismert. A Corda peronon futnak. Céljuk, hogy a csomópontok között megállapított megállapodásnak megfelelően működjenek, hogy a főkönyv frissíthető legyen.

8. Mik a CorDapp elemei?

Válasz: A CorDapp elemei tartalmazzák az áramlásokat, az állapotokat, a szerződéseket, a szolgáltatásokat és a sorosítást.

9. Melyek a Corda Blockchain jellemzői? Mitől olyan más?

Válasz: A Corda rengeteg blockchain funkcióval rendelkezik. Például nyílt forráskódú, ami önmagában is nagy tulajdonság. További főbb jellemzők a következők.

  • Magánélet: Ez lehetővé teszi a vállalkozások számára, hogy adatvédelem-orientált engedélyezett hálózatokat hozzanak létre, amelyek javítják az adatvédelmet.
  • Átjárhatóság: Interoperabilitást kínál a Corda hálózaton, ami azt jelenti, hogy bárki a verziója ellenére is kölcsönhatásba léphet egymással. Biztonságosan és zökkenőmentesen végezhetik a tranzakciókat.
  • Rugalmas és mozgékony: Corda támogatja az agilis fejlesztést, amely megfelel az üzleti követelményeknek. A vállalkozások gyorsan elindulhatnak, és igényeik szerint testre szabhatják.
  • Nyitott tervezés: Lehetővé teszi az együttműködési környezetet, amelynek eredményeként javul a platform és javul a vállalkozások blokklánc-technológiájának integrációja.
  • Nyitott fejlesztés: Robusztus közösséget kínál, amely a fejlett blokklánc-technológia felé törekszik a Corda révén.

10. Magyarázza el az orákulumokat

Válasz: Az Oracle jelen van a Corda platformon, biztosítva, hogy a tranzakciókat csak akkor írják alá, ha a benne szereplő tények igazak.

Szeretne Corda szakértő lenni? Itt van egy útmutató az R3 Corda tanúsításhoz, amely végigvezeti Önt a tanúsítási folyamaton.

Corda interjúkérdések: közepes nehézség

11. Magyarázza el Corda működését?

Válasz: Corda különbözik a hagyományos vállalati blockchain megoldásoktól. Nem próbálja meg ellenőrizni a tranzakciót úgy, hogy kapcsolatba lép minden más társsal, majd véglegesíti a tranzakciót. Ezért nevezik Cordát elosztott főkönyvi technológiának. Inkább grafikon, nem pedig társ blokk. A tranzakciós adatokat főként a felek osztják meg azzal a lehetőséggel, hogy külső megoldások segítségével ellenőrizzék az adatokat vagy a tranzakciókat, ha szükséges. Nagyon sok méretezhetőségi problémát tár fel.

12. Mi a Corda hálózati gazdasági modell?

Válasz: A Corda hálózati gazdasági modell függ a hálózat résztvevőitől, beleértve az üzleti hálózatokhoz kapcsolódó tervezőket, irányításokat és felhasználókat. Az infrastruktúra-szolgáltatók és az oracle-szolgáltatások is részt vesznek a hálózatban, és ezeknek vagy fizetniük, vagy fizetniük kell. A hálózat támogatja a fiat money digitális ábrázolást is. Ez bárkinek hozzáférést biztosít a Corda blockchainhez fiat pénzzel – de az irányító testületek szabályozzák. Ennek legyőzéséhez Cordának támogatnia kell egy olyan platform-natív eszközt, amelyet a szabályozó szervek jobban szabályozhatnak és elfogadhatnak.

13. Miben különbözik Corda a nyilvános blokkláncokhoz képest? 

Válasz: A nyilvános blokkláncok nagy hálózatok, ahol minden társnak szerepe van. Ha figyelembe veszi az Ethereumot és a bitcoinot, akkor észreveszi, hogy ha tranzakció történik, akkor nagy számú csomópontnak kell részt vennie abban a teljesítéshez.

Annak ellenére, hogy forradalmi, hátrányai vannak, beleértve a méretezhetőséget, az adatvédelmet és a hatékonyságot. Itt jön be a Corda, és olyan elosztott főkönyvi technológiát biztosít, amely nem támaszkodik arra, hogy minden társát tájékoztassa a tranzakció végrehajtásáról.

14. Miben különbözik Corda a Bitcoin-tól?

Válasz: Corda sok szempontból hasonló a Bitcoin-hoz. Például mindkettő változhatatlan állapotokat kínál, amelyeket tranzakciók hoznak létre és fogyasztanak. Sőt, mindkettőnek megvannak a tranzakciós kimenetei és bemenetei is. A Bitcoin esetében az UTXO készletet használják, amely egy el nem költött tranzakció kimeneti halmazat jelent. Cordában a dolgok általánosabbak, de komplex adatmodelleket támogatnak.

Az egyik nagy különbség az, hogy az egyes bitcoin tranzakciókban hogyan tárolják az adatokat. Merev adatformátumot követ. Ezzel ellentétben Corda állításai támogatják az önkényes, tipizált adatokat, amelyek rugalmasabbak a többi formátumhoz képest.

15. Mutassa be a Corda és az Ethereum közötti különbségeket.

Válasz: Amikor az Enterprise Ethereumról van szó, sok hasonlóság van, többek között a CorDapp kód futtatásának képessége egy erőteljes virtuális gépben. Sőt, mindkét DLT-ben nem összeszerelő programozási nyelvekkel lehet intelligens szerződéseket írni.

A legnagyobb különbség az, hogy a szerződéseket hogyan hajtják végre mind az Ethereumban, mind a Cordában. Az Ethereumban a szerződések alapvetően a program példányai, amelyeket a részt vevő csomópont karbantart és megismétel. Ez nagyon hasonlít az objektum-orientált programozáshoz. Ezzel ellentétben Corda az intelligens szerződéseket funkciókészletként kezeli. A fő hangsúly a rendszer egyszerű szinkronizálása az ellenőrző funkcióval – hontalan és tiszta funkció.

16. Hasonlítsa össze a Cordát a népszerű vállalati blokkláncokkal.

Válasz: Sok különböző vállalati blokklánc népszerű, köztük a Hyperledger Fabric és az Enterprise Ethereum. Ezen vállalati alapú megoldások mindegyike kiváló, és a vállalkozások számára érvényes módszert kínál az elosztott főkönyvi technológiák felhasználására. Szemléletük vagy látásmódjuk azonban nagyon korlátozott. Legjobbak önálló vagy független hálózat kiépítésére, amely nem működik más elosztott főkönyvi technológiákkal. Például a hálózaton megszerzett eszközök nem lesznek felhasználva a másik oldalon.

Kíváncsi a vállalati platformok közötti különbségekre? Itt van egy útmutató a Hyperledger és Corda vs Ethereum összehasonlításához.

17. Mi a Corda hálózat?

Válasz: A hálózat olyan csomópontok gyűjteménye, ahol minden csomópont képes futtatni a Corda példányt a CorDapps-szal együtt. A Corda hálózatban a csomóponton belüli kommunikáció pontról pontra történik. Ez azt jelenti, hogy a Corda hálózatban nincs globális sugárzás. A csomópontok feltérképezéséhez Corda tanúsítványt használ, amely könnyen feltérképezi a csomópontokat és ellenőrzi azok hálózati identitását.

18. Miben más a Corda Ledger?

Válasz: A cordai főkönyv másképp működik. Itt a főkönyv a társ nézőpontjától függ. Például, ha két társ kommunikál egymással, látni fogják a pontos főkönyvi verziót vagy azt a tényt, amelyet megosztanak közöttük. Ez annak biztosítására szolgál, hogy a hálózat rugalmas és méretezhető legyen. Alapvetően a főkönyv nem egyetlen központi adattár.

19. Mik a szerződések Cordán belül?

Válasz: A szerződések jogi kódexek, amelyeket a felek igényei szerint határoznak meg. Az intelligens szerződéseket Cordában Kotlin és Java segítségével írják. Ezenkívül a szerződéseket determinisztikus módon hajtják végre, így nem lehet kettős kiadást végrehajtani.

20. Mik a tranzakciók Cordán belül?

Válasz: A Corda-hálózaton belül tranzakció történik, ha készpénzt vagy más információt küldenek társaik között. A Corda, csakúgy, mint a Bitcoin, UTXO-t, azaz fel nem használt tranzakciós kimenetet használ. Alapvetően a főkönyvi frissítés folyamatát a javaslat végzi.

Corda interjúkérdések: Szakértői szint

21. Mi a kétféle konszenzus Cordában?

Válasz: A Corda kétféle konszenzus algoritmusa a következőket tartalmazza.

  • Érvényességi konszenzus → Ebben a konszenzusban a szükséges aláíró a tranzakció aláírása előtt ellenőrzi az adatok vagy tranzakciók érvényességét.
  • Egyedülállósági konszenzus: Az egyediségkonszenzust a közjegyzői szolgálat hajtja végre.

22. Magyarázza meg a közjegyzőket

Válasz: Az egyedülálló konszenzus biztosítása érdekében a Corda hálózat jegyzői vannak jelen. Ez egy olyan hálózati szolgáltatás, amelynek kevés fő feladata van, beleértve a „kettős ráfordítások” megakadályozását. A működőképesség érdekében a közjegyzői klaszterek időbélyegző hatóságokat tartalmaznak, amelyek meghatározzák azt az időszakot, amelyen belül a tranzakciót közjegyzőként kell igazolni..

23. Mit tudsz a Vaultról?

Válasz: A tároló egy tároló, ahol a fontos csomópont tulajdonosának adatait tárolják. Tartalmazhat fogyasztatlan állapotokat és elfogyasztott állapotokat. A nem használt állapot a Vault legújabb állapota, míg a fogyasztó államok történelmi jellegűek, és már egy tranzakció során elfogyasztották őket.

24. Mi folyik Cordán belül?

Válasz: A Cordában folyamatokat használnak az egyetértő főkönyv frissítési folyamatának automatizálására. Tehát, ha két csomópont kommunikál egymással, akkor azt az áramláson keresztül fogják megtenni. Továbbá, ha a folyamatok beépítettek, akkor azokat a közös feladatok automatizálására használják.

25. Magyarázza el a determinisztikus JVM-et?

Válasz: A Deterministic JVM egy Java virtuális gép, amely determinista jellegű. Itt történik a tranzakció.

Szeretne többet tudni a JVM-ről? Itt van egy teljes Corda oktatóanyag, amelynek segítségével megtanulhatja, hogyan lehet a Cordát megfelelő módon fejleszteni.

26. Mit jelentenek az államok Cordában?

Válasz: Cordában az államok a főkönyvi tények. Az államok az adott időben a főkönyvön tárolt tényeket képviselik. Ha bármilyen információ megváltozik, akkor az állam is megváltozik, amely az új információt képviseli. Ez azt jelenti, hogy az állapotok a változások alapján alakulnak ki. Emellett az idősebb államok nem történelmi jellegűek. Az összes történelmi állapot tárolásához minden csomópontnak saját Vault tárolója van, ahol ezeket az állapotokat tárolja.

27. Melyek a teljesítendő ügylet feltételei?

Válasz: Tranzakciót akkor hajtanak végre, ha:

  • A tranzakció szerződésszerűen érvényes
  • A szükséges felek aláírják a tranzakciót
  • A tranzakció nem duplán költ

28. Mi a CorDapp formátuma?

Válasz: A CorDapp formátuma félzsíros JAR. Ez tartalmazza a CorDapp összes függőségét.

29. Milyen előnyei vannak a Corda vállalati beállítások használatának??

Válasz: A Corda vállalati környezetben való használatának számos előnye van. A Corda alapú blockchain technológiai megoldások legfontosabb előnyei a következők:

  • Bizonyított teljesítmény: A Corda hálózat 600 TPS-t képes kezelni (tranzakciók másodpercenként).
  • Nagyon skálázható: Nagyon skálázható és bármilyen ökoszisztémában működhet.
  • Vállalati integráció: Szépen képes működni a kritikus küldetésekkel és az adatbázis-technológiákkal.
  • Biztonságos és privát: A Corda úgy konfigurálható, hogy biztonságos és privát módon működjön. Például az információt csak akkor osztják meg, ha szükség van rá. A csomópontok a tűzfal mögött is üzemeltethetők, a HSM integrálásának lehetőségével.
  • Felhő-kész: A Corda vállalatot felhőmegoldásokkal lehet működtetni. Például a Docker használható új csomópontok beállítására.
  • Átjárhatóság: Interoperábilis és 100% -ban kompatibilis a Corda más verzióival, beleértve a nyílt forráskódú verziót is.

30. Mik a Corda futásának előfeltételei?

Válasz: A Corda beindításához és a fejlesztői környezetben való munkához a fejlesztőnek a következő előfeltételekkel kell rendelkeznie.

  • Java 8 JVK
  • Git

Következtetés

Ez a Corda Interjúval kapcsolatos kérdések és válaszok végéhez vezet. A Corda egy csúcskategóriás vállalati blokklánc-technológia. Mivel Corda napról napra nagyobb lendületet kap, a Corda szakértők iránti kereslet gyors ütemben növekszik. Ezért csak idő kérdése, amikor a verseny keményebb lesz, mint valaha. Ezért mindenképpen fel kell ismernie a Corda fejlesztő tanfolyamunkat, hogy most elkészíthesse interjúját!

Mike Owergreen Administrator
Sorry! The Author has not filled his profile.
follow me
Like this post? Please share to your friends:
Adblock
detector
map